I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Judge William J. Martínez Civil Action No. 15-cv-0281-WJM-KMT ABBY LANDOW, JEFFREY ALAN, SUSAN WYMER, LAWRENCE BEALL, GREENPEACE INC., and NANCY YORK Plaintiffs, v. CITY OF FORT COLLINS, Defendant. ORDER This matter is before the Court on Defendant’s Motion for Judicial Recusal [ECF No. 20] (the “Motion”). Upon further review and consideration of the Motion, the Court ORDERS as follows: 1. The hearing on the Plaintiffs’ Motion for Preliminary Injunction [ECF No. 2], currently set for Monday, March 2, 2015 is VACATED. In the event the Court denies the Motion, said hearing will be promptly reset on the Court’s calendar; 2. The deadline by which Plaintiffs are to file their Response to the Motion is EXTENDED to March 2, 2015; and 3. No Reply in support of the Motion will be accepted from the Defendant. Dated this 25th day of February, 2015. BY THE COURT: William J. Martínez United States District Judge 2
